Summary/Abstract: Montenegro, as a state, at the moment of writing of this Report, has already applied for the membership in EU, and in that way has gone one step further in a process of European integrations. Therefore, since the last year when we presented the results of our democracy survey in 2007, social and political dynamics have been an important characteristic of Montenegrin society. By applying for the membership, Montenegro qualified itself as a state which has come closer to EU in a political sense, and this status at the same time represents the evaluation of to what extent a big number of social life areas are democratic, and these areas are the object of a careful monitoring of EU bodies from the standpoint of a future integration of Montenegro within European Union. In that sense, the Report we are presenting this time, and which by identical methodology as the one from the previous years represents a survey of democracy in Montenegro in 2008, is especially interesting. In fact, it points to the absence or presence of a discrepancy between formal political conditions and reality of Montenegrin society, where when we say reality we mostly think of a relation and estimation of Montenegrin citizens.
